Quick heads-up on Pinwheel UI versioning: we cut a minor release every sprint, and anything touching component props needs a changeset file in the PR. No changeset, no merge — the bot will nag you. Majors are rare and go through the design council first. The full policy, with examples of what counts as breaking, lives on the internal page below.

wiki page, bahip-yahip: https://grafana.qirvanlabs.corp/browse/display/projects/cc3a1b9dbfc9

## Tuning

The receipt mailer (Almsgate) batches donation receipts and sends through the Thornquay relay. On-call: if the queue backs up, resist the urge to crank batch size — the relay rate-limits per connection, and bigger batches just mean bigger retries. Scale worker count first, then shorten the flush interval. Dedupe window must stay longer than the retry horizon or donors get duplicate receipts, which generates tickets. All knobs live in one place and are read at worker start. Current production values follow.

tuning table, kajop-yafof:
QUOTAS = {
    "wenath": 10,
    "ulaael": 5,
}

### FeedCheck Validator: Triage Basics

FeedCheck validates partner podcast feeds every 15 minutes. Failures land in the `feed-errors` queue. Most are malformed enclosure tags or bad publish dates — auto-retried twice, then flagged. If the flagged count spikes across many partners at once, suspect the fetcher, not the feeds. Restart the fetcher pool before anything else. Escalate only if errors persist past two cycles. Common error codes and their fixes are documented on the team wiki page.

dashboard of taduf-yagap = https://confluence.tolvaqsys.internal/display/display/projects/display

## Building Access — Spares Room (Hullbrook Annex)

Contractors: the spare hardware room is down the east corridor on the ground floor, third door on the left. Sign in at the front desk first and grab a visitor lanyard. Anything you take out, jot it in the blue logbook — yes, even the little stuff. The door self-locks, so don't wedge it. To get in, punch in the code below.

staff pass of hagug-taguf = bdg-HJ-9